KEMMERER v. KEMMERER

No. 80-2.

386 So.2d 1248 (1980)

Maxine KEMMERER, Appellant, v. Russell E. KEMMERER,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Third District.

Rehearing Denied September 4, 1980.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Alboum & Furlong and Estelle G. Furlong, Miami Beach, for appellant.

Charles L. Neustein, Miami, for appellee.

Before SCHWARTZ and BASKIN, JJ., and TILLMAN PEARSON (Ret.), Associate Judge.


PER CURIAM.

Under the circumstances presented in the record, we hold that the trial court abused its discretion in failing to grant the wife and minor children of the parties the right to live in the marital home until the wife dies or remarries, or the younger child reaches majority.
